Jacob Isaac Segal: A Montreal Yiddish Poet and His Milieu - Canadian Studies

Celebrated Montreal writer Jacob-Isaac Segal (1896-1954) paved the way for a major literary movement in the North American Jewish diaspora. In tracing the poet's literary trajectory, this book demonstrates that it reflects the history of the Jewish immigrants to North America at the beginning of the 20th century.
